Transaction 5c7aa32628644e42a9a7fcb8b8325cf4a1d872c7912957b30df4787250fa2520
1 Input
1 Output
-
5c7aa32628644e42a9a7fcb8b8325cf4a1d872c7912957b30df4787250fa2520:0
- value
- 26500
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f2c882b353057f3df5ff548242f50381042eb6f
- address
- bc1qeukgs2e4xptl8h6l74yzgt6s8qgy96m030gaz6